In today's healthcare landscape, the swift access to necessary medical services is crucial for patient care, making the Altamed Authorization Request Form an essential component for healthcare practitioners and facilities. Designed to streamline the process of requesting authorization for medical services, this form delineates between urgent requests, which are to be addressed within 72 hours to prevent serious jeopardy to the patient's health or their ability to recover or maintain maximum function, and routine requests, which have a standard processing time of five business days. The form requires comprehensive patient information, including name, date of birth, health plan, and Health Plan ID, alongside detailed requests for specific services with corresponding Current Procedural Terminology (CPT) and International Classification of Diseases (ICD) codes. Facilities where services are rendered, whether in-office, outpatient, or inpatient, must be noted, as well as detailed treatment and past work-up results. Necessary attachments such as progress notes, laboratory and radiology findings, and medication lists are integral to providing a holistic view of the patient's healthcare needs. This form mandates details of the referring physician and primary care physician if applicable, ensuring a collaborative effort in the patient's healthcare journey. What is the Altamed Authorization Request Form used for?
The Altamed Authorization Request Form is utilized to submit requests for medical treatments or services that require prior authorization from AltaMed. This process helps in ensuring that the requested services are covered under the member's health plan and are medically necessary. The form accommodates both urgent and routine requests, based on the urgency and the potential impact on the member's health if delayed.
How can I submit an urgent authorization request and what is the timeframe for its processing?
To submit an urgent authorization request, you need to indicate that the request is urgent by selecting the 'URGENT (72 HOURS)' option on the form. These requests are processed within 72 hours due to the serious jeopardy to the member's life, health, or ability to attain, maintain, or regain maximum function if not addressed promptly. The completed form should be faxed to (323)720-5608 for processing.
What is the standard timeframe for processing routine authorization requests?
Routine authorization requests are processed within 5 business days. These are standard requests that do not pose an immediate risk to the member's health. Similar to urgent requests, the completed form must be faxed to the provided number for processing. This allows for adequate time to review the necessity and coverage under the member's health plan.

Filling out the AltaMed Authorization Request Form accurately is crucial for ensuring timely processing of medical requests. However, there are common mistakes that can lead to delays or rejections. One of the first mistakes made is incorrectly identifying the urgency of the request. Marking a routine request as urgent when standard processing times would suffice can unnecessarily burden the system and potentially delay other urgent requests.
Another frequent oversight is failing to provide a complete and accurate patient information section. Missing or inaccurate details such as the patient's date of birth, health plan, or Health Plan ID can impede the form's processing. This information is critical for verifying eligibility and connecting requests to the correct patient record.
When it comes to the authorization request information, a common error involves the requested provider section. Not including the provider's full name, specialty, or contact details can result in confusion and delays. Moreover, the services requested must be clearly outlined, including both the CPT and ICD-9 codes and their descriptions. Failing to do so can lead to misunderstandings about the requested services.
The section that often sees mistakes is the detailing of treatment and work-up done with results. Submission of incomplete information in this section, or failing to attach necessary progress notes, laboratory and radiology findings, and a current medication list can result in a request being deemed incomplete. These details are vital for understanding the patient’s current condition and medical history.
A critical but sometimes overlooked aspect is ensuring that all attachments mentioned in the form are actually included. It's not enough to simply reference these documents; they need to be physically or digitally attached to the request form. Additionally, inaccuracies in the referring physician's information, including name, address, phone, and fax, can obstruct communication and processing.
Omitting the primary care physician's information, if different from the referring provider, is another common mistake. This oversight can lead to a lack of necessary coordination and information sharing between healthcare providers. Lastly, a significant error is submitting the form with illegible handwriting or incomplete sections. As noted in the form’s instructions, such submissions will not be accepted, emphasizing the importance of clarity and completeness.
